Output 385128fa2e653354c1aa0b4230cd575b1a4fe6ef8b7140641a6ac0e1a9bcf93c:1

value
1222089
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8ff4a3527c55acb010f8b8ab0627ad0cd221a818 OP_EQUAL
address
3EpBciit4F24hk5kWXxHtPboxEh22FUQeA
transaction
385128fa2e653354c1aa0b4230cd575b1a4fe6ef8b7140641a6ac0e1a9bcf93c
spent
true